In a period marked by rapid industrialization and complex social structures, "Slavery as an Industrial System: Ethnological Researches" by Dr. H. J. Nieboer delves into the intricate relationship between slavery and economic systems. This groundbreaking work examines how enslaved populations were utilized as a labor force, revealing the stark realities of exploitation within various societies. Nieboer’s analysis highlights the dual nature of slavery as both a social institution and a critical component of industrial growth.
